Resume of Congressional Activity
SECOND SESSION OF THE ONE HUNDRED NINETEENTH CONGRESS
The first table gives a comprehensive resume of all legislative
business transacted by the Senate and House.
The second table accounts for all nominations submitted to the
Senate by the President for Senate confirmation.
DATA ON LEGISLATIVE ACTIVITY
January 3 through June 30, 2026
Senate House Total
Days in Session............... 100 90 . .
Time in Session............... 536 hrs, 15 328 hrs, 22 . .
Congressional Record:
Pages of proceedings.......... S3719 H4366 . .
Extensions of remarks......... . . E646 . .
Public bills enacted into law. 16 16 32
Private bills enacted into law . . 2 . .
Bills in conference........... . . 1 . .
Measures passed, total........ 210 309 519
Senate bills.................. 59 18 . .
House bills................... 14 229 . .
Senate joint resolutions...... . . . . . .
House joint resolutions....... 2 3 . .
Senate concurrent resolutions. 3 2 . .
House concurrent resolutions.. 5 6 . .
Simple resolutions............ 127 51 . .
Measures reported, total...... * 79 290 369
Senate bills.................. 74 . . . .
House bills................... 4 262 . .
Senate joint resolutions...... 1 . . . .
House joint resolutions....... . . 1 . .
Senate concurrent resolutions. . . . . . .
House concurrent resolutions.. . . 1 . .
Simple resolutions............ . . 26 . .
Special reports............... . . 5 . .
Conference reports............ . . . . . .
Measures pending on calendar.. 314 131 . .
Measures introduced, total.... 1,702 3,177 4,879
Bills......................... 1,365 2,632 . .
Joint resolutions............. 99 63 . .
Concurrent resolutions........ 11 44 . .
Simple resolutions............ 226 438 . .
Quorum calls.................. . . 1 . .
Yea-and-nay votes............. 192 190 . .
Recorded votes................ . . 42 . .
Bills vetoed.................. . . . . . .
Vetoes overridden............. . . . . . .
DISPOSITION OF EXECUTIVE NOMINATIONS
January 3 through June 30, 2026
Civilian nominees, totaling 260 (including 4 nominees
carried over from the First Session), disposed of as
follows:
Confirmed...........................................84...
Unconfirmed........................................166...
Withdrawn...........................................10...
Other Civilian nominees, totaling 1000 (including 124
nominees carried over from the First Session), disposed
of as follows:
Confirmed..........................................942...
Unconfirmed.........................................58...
Air Force nominees, totaling 2063 (including 14 nominees
carried over from the First Session), disposed of as
follows:
Confirmed........................................1,605...
Unconfirmed........................................458...
Army nominees, totaling 5236 (including 1978 nominees
carried over from the First Session), disposed of as
follows:
Confirmed........................................2,268...
Unconfirmed......................................2,968...
Navy nominees, totaling 1761 (including 5 nominees carried
over from the First Session), disposed of as follows:
Confirmed..........................................143...
Unconfirmed......................................1,618...
Marine Corps nominees, totaling 158 (including 56 nominees
carried over from the First Session), disposed of as
follows:
Confirmed..........................................154...
Unconfirmed..........................................4...
Space Force nominees, totaling 10 (including 1 nominee
carried over from the First Session), disposed of as
follows:
Unconfirmed.........................................10...
Summary
Total nominees carried over from the First Session...2,182
Total nominees received this Session.................8,306
Total confirmed......................................5,196
Total unconfirmed....................................5,282
Total withdrawn.........................................10
Total returned to the White House........................0
